OXIDE NANOCERAMICS
Along with the listed NanoCeramics many other ceramics were produced as trial batches, e.g. NanoCeramics from Rare Earth Oxides, HfO2, MgO+C, TiO2, TiC, TiN, BN, Y2O3 Basic technology permits to produce nearly any ceramic in nanosized form, thus we are expecting here the concrete wishes from our customers.
